Thank you ,  I  have other question, what it's the meaning of the phrase
"FIXED ON  TRUNK" or how can use it?

"Fixed on trunk" means that the bug is fixed in the main OpenOffice development line.

Periodically (every few weeks), snapshot are made available, see https://cwiki.apache.org/confluence/display/OOOUSERS/Development+Snapshot+Builds#DevelopmentSnapshotBuilds-AOO3.5
and (for daily builds)
http://ci.apache.org/projects/openoffice/

Depending on when something was fixed on trunk, you should find it fixed in the latest stable version (3.4.1), or in the latest snapshot, or in the latest daily build.
